技术文摘
浅析 Vite 插件机制:你是否已掌握?
2024-12-30 16:27:34 小编
浅析 Vite 插件机制:你是否已掌握?
在当今前端开发的领域中,Vite 凭借其出色的性能和高效的开发体验迅速崛起。而理解 Vite 的插件机制,对于充分发挥其优势以及实现个性化的功能扩展至关重要。
Vite 的插件机制赋予了开发者极大的灵活性和创造力。通过插件,我们可以在开发过程中的各个阶段进行干预和定制。例如,在构建阶段,插件可以处理代码的转换、压缩和优化;在服务器启动阶段,插件能够实现路由的自定义、请求的拦截和响应的处理。
一个典型的 Vite 插件通常由一个函数组成,该函数接收一个包含上下文信息的对象作为参数。通过这个对象,插件可以获取到项目的配置、当前处理的文件路径、依赖关系等重要信息。然后,插件可以根据这些信息执行相应的操作,并返回修改后的结果或者执行一些副作用。
Vite 插件机制的强大之处在于它的生态丰富多样。无论是官方提供的插件,还是社区贡献的众多优秀插件,都为我们解决了各种各样的实际问题。比如,用于支持不同类型文件的加载和处理的插件,或者帮助实现代码自动分割和懒加载的插件。
然而,要熟练掌握 Vite 插件机制并非一蹴而就。需要对前端开发的基础知识有深入的理解,包括 JavaScript、模块系统等。要熟悉 Vite 的运行流程和核心概念,这样才能准确地在合适的时机运用插件来达到预期的效果。
对于开发者来说,掌握 Vite 插件机制意味着能够突破框架的默认限制,根据项目的特定需求打造出独一无二的开发环境和构建流程。这不仅能提高开发效率,还能提升应用的性能和用户体验。
Vite 插件机制是一个强大而富有潜力的工具,深入理解和掌握它将为前端开发带来更多的可能性和创新空间。你是否已经准备好深入探索并掌握这一关键的技术呢?
- Vue.js 极致性能优化的十个技巧
- Django 4.0 新增内置 Redis 缓存后端
- 实时输出源代码!强烈推荐场景化低代码搭建工作台
- Github 获 58.4K 标星,面试前必看此项目
- OpenHarmony 源码解析:Ability 子系统(零)
- Python 入门练手项目推荐已久
- HarmonyOS 页面间跳转学习笔记
- 腾讯云微搭低代码推动“四川天府健康通”迅速上线 一码行川
- 宜家家居借助 PowerApps 模型驱动应用改善厨房区购物体验
- Python 一行代码的 30 个实用案例详解
- 初涉编程,哪种语言应先学?
- 网易数帆低代码助力河南暴雨寻人平台上线 已寻回 240 人
- Vue 项目单元测试怎么做?
- 兮易信息依托用友 YonBuilder 平台构建智能制造轻量化体检服务
- Spring Boot 健康检查、度量指标与监控全攻略